Important Factors to Consider Before Purchasing a Business Van
Investing in a van for business purposes will influence your day-to-day operations and affect long-term productivity. You need to choose a van that caters to your business needs while offering durability, capacity, and cost-effectiveness. Identify the Van’s Intended Use
Begin by defining the specific function the van will serve for your business. Do you plan to use the van for hauling items, storing tools, or running a mobile service? Determining the van’s usage will guide your selection of its dimensions, design, and essential specifications. A delivery service would benefit from a van with significant storage capacity, while a service-based company might prioritize seating and designated storage areas for tools.
Assess the Van’s Storage and Load Capacity
Choose the van’s size according to the usual cargo you expect to carry. Review the internal space and the van’s capacity to handle weight. Carrying too much weight can cause penalties, higher repair expenses, and create unsafe driving conditions. Determine your usual cargo weight, and opt for a van that accommodates it with ease. Select an Appropriate Engine and Fuel Type for Your Needs
The type of engine and fuel consumption are crucial for managing daily business costs. Think about whether a diesel, gasoline, or electric engine best suits your driving needs. Diesel engines typically provide better mileage and higher torque, making them ideal for heavy loads and long-distance travel. Gasoline engines are a better option for short journeys and usually come with a lower purchase price. If sustainability is a priority or you operate mainly in urban areas, an electric van might be a good choice, budget permitting. Analyze the Interior Layout and Driver Comfort
Your van’s internal design should be tailored to facilitate smooth business operations. Incorporate shelving, compartments, and tie-down points if keeping goods in place is necessary. Pay attention to the driver’s seat comfort, dashboard layout, and accessibility of the cargo space. Safety Features and Advanced Technology
Never compromise on safety when buying a commercial van. Select a van with necessary safety features such as anti-lock brakes, stability control, and airbags. Think about integrating modern technologies like backup cameras, parking aids, and lane-departure warnings for safer maneuvering and fewer accidents. These features can help protect drivers and may also lower insurance costs.
Running Costs and Maintenance Considerations
Look past the initial cost and evaluate long-term operational expenses. Estimate fuel costs, expected repairs, and insurance premiums. Although certain vans might be less expensive to buy, frequent maintenance could make them costlier in the long run. Van Customization Choices
Many businesses need custom features like specialized racks or refrigeration units for their vans. Check whether the van you’re considering allows for easy modifications. Opting for a van that can be tailored to your operations will save time and money on adjustments later.
